Did someone ask what WYSIWYG is? It's when a development tool shows
something (in this case, JSWED showing the rooms of the game you're
editing) exactly how the enduser will see it (I.e. the player ;). As
mentioned in my recent writeup here:

http://www.therealslimsendy.com/archives/retro_gaming_mmjsw_scene/jswed_thats_jet_set_wi.php

This includes timing too - you can see exactly how the enemies will
move and animate, how their paths interact, if they will collide. If
you've ever used the early version of JSWED which wasn't WYSIWYG in
the slightest (some of Woody was written with it), you'll know what a
huge different it makes.
